Description

Editrice Giochi manufactured this very rare puzzle in 1994. The title on the box is Corteo dei Magi, by Benozzo Gozzoli. However, the real title is Angels in Adoration, and it corresponds to one of the frescoes of the Magi Chapel.

The puzzle is NEW, with its original FACTORY SEAL. There are some stains under the seal.

In 1996 Educa published an exceptional 3000 piece version of the fresco Corteo dei Re Magi, which is also part of the Magi Chapel.

More information about Angels in Adoration:
  • Puzzle size: 68 x 48.5 cm.
  • Box size: 39.2 x 27.2 x 5.1 cm.
  • Reference number: 5613.
  • EAN number: 8001083056139.
